GERMANY – Montagu reviews BSN Medical
According to reports, Montagu Private Equity has hired Morgan Stanley to evaluate strategic options for portfolio company BSN Medical.
UK - Vago and Youngblood resign from ACP board
Derek Vago and Eric Youngblood have resigned from the board of ACP Mezzanine.
CEE - EI acquires 60% of Wema for EUR 46m
Enterprise Investors (EI) has acquired a 60% stake in Polish bathroom retailer and wholesaler Wema for EUR 46m.
ESTONIA - Baltcap exits IT training firm
Baltcap has sold its majority stake in IT Koolituskeskuse OÜ, a Baltic IT training firm, to AS MicroLink Eesti for an undisclosed sum.
NORWAY - Herkules acquires Kraft’s snacks business
Herkules Capital has acquired the salted snacks business in the Nordic and Baltic countries of Kraft Foods Inc for an undisclosed sum.
UK - Catapult invests £600,000 into DigePrint
Catapult Venture Managers has invested £600,000 as part of a £1.25m funding round for DigePrint Ltd, a designer and manufacturer of digital print processors.
GLOBAL - Blackstone forms cleantech group
The Blackstone Group has formed a cleantech group, which will both make investments and advise Blackstone portfolio companies on renewable energy strategies.
SPAIN - ASCRI projects a 53% drop in Spanish investments
The Spanish private equity association, ASCRI, has projected a 53% drop in Spanish investments to between EUR 2bn and EUR 3bn from the EUR 4.7bn registered in 2007.
SPAIN - Debaeque-backed Oasyssoft opens office in Silicon Valley
Debaeque-backed software developer Oasyssoft has moved its headquarters from Barcelona to Silicon Valley, and increased staff numbers from 14 to 50.

UK - Palatium hires two
Private equity real estate investor Palatium has hired a specialist mezzanine and preferred equity team from Citigroup to manage its planned specialist fund.
UK - JP Mogan opens in Jersey
JP Morgan Private Equity Fund Services has opened a new office in Jersey to service existing and new offshore clients.
UK - Riverside buys Tensator
The Riverside Company has acquired queue management provider Tensator Group Ltd for an undisclosed sum.
FRANCE - AGF PE increase stake in Bioalliance to 5%
AGF Private Equity has increased its stake in biopharmaceutical business Bioalliance Pharma to 5.06%.
GLOBAL - Syndicate eyes up Rio Tinto Alcan division

UK - Amadeus et al invest USD 14m into Enigmatec
Amadeus Capital Partners, Pentech Ventures and Herald Ventures have continued to support data centre automation solutions provider Enigmatec Corporation Ltd in a USD 14m serices-C funding round, alongside Scottish Enterprise and Noble Venture Finance.
ITALY - Cape-backed TMQS acquires Meccanica Coatti for EUR 1.7m
Cape Natixis has provided additional funding through its Cape Natixis Private Equity fund to finance portfolio company TMQS Group's acquisition of steel company Meccanica Coatti, in a deal valued at EUR 1.7m.
UK - KKR-backed NIS aquires Anite in £54.3m deal
Northgate Information Solutions, a provider of specialist software, outsourcing and IT services backed by KKR, has acquired public sector IT specialist Anite Public Sector Holdings Ltd in a £54.3m deal.
ITALY - Intesa Sanpaolo close to completing EUR 1bn IMMIT sale
Market rumour suggests that Intesa Sanpaolo SpA is close to completing the sale of its real estate unit, IMMIT Immobili Italiani SpA, to Fimit Srg in a deal that would value the business at a shade under EUR 1bn.
ITALY - Cape Natixis acquires Amf in EUR 11m deal
Cape Natixis has acquired a 65% stake in fashion accessories company Amf in a deal valued at EUR 11m.
ITALY - Carlyle to acquire 48% stake in Moncler Group
The Carlyle Group has announced an agreement to acquire a 48% stake in Moncler SpA, the holding entity of sportswear producer Moncler Group.
UK - GfK seeks support from Apax for TNS bid
German market researcher GfK has held talks with Apax Partners to gain funding for its bid for research group Taylor Nelson Sofres (TNS).
NETHERLANDS - PPM Oost invests in Exendis
PPM Oost has backed the buyout of Exendis, a designer and manufacturer of energy conversion equipment for the mobility, infrastructure and renewable energy sectors.
